How they compare
Kyrgyzstan currently reports 0.0071 units per person against 0.007 units per person in Norway, a difference of 0.0001 units per person.
Across all 9 years both countries report, Kyrgyzstan has been ahead every year.
Kyrgyzstan ranks 16th and Norway ranks 17th of 198 countries.
Kyrgyzstan has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kyrgyzstan | Norway |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 0.0066 units per person | 0.0052 units per person | 0.0014 units per person | Kyrgyzstan |
| 2010s | 0.0076 units per person | 0.0062 units per person | 0.0014 units per person | Kyrgyzstan |
| 2020s | 0.007 units per person | 0.0067 units per person | 0.0003 units per person | Kyrgyzstan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
